I would now steer clear of HG after my £300 goretex jacket with its super dooper 5 year guarantee started to leak after 3 1/2 years of light use.
HG's answer was the jacket is out of our 2 year warranty and you will have to get in touch with goretex and claim on their 5 years guarantee.
Problem is that they then want you to send them the jacket to test it, if it leaks then to find out if the goretex is faulty they then plan to disect it.
If the goretex is faulty they will pay towards a replacement (no exact amounts specified), however, if it leaks and the goretex membrane is not at fault its out of the HG guarantee so the jacket now all nicely cut up is scrap and you get nowt.
So the only way I'd now buy a HG goretex jacket would be to keep the receipt very safe wear it into the ground for 23 months and then when its beggered take it back and demand a replacement or refund under HG's 24 month warranty
